Inclusive Jet Cross Sections in pp Collisions at s= 630 and 1800 GeV
Abstract
We have made a precise measurement of the inclusive jet cross section at s=1800 GeV. The result is based on an integrated luminosity of 92 pb-1 collected at the Fermilab Tevatron pp Collider with the D detector. The measurement is reported as a function of jet transverse energy (60 GeV <= ET < 550 GeV), and in the pseudorapidity intervals |η| <= 0.5 and 0.1 <= |η| <= 0.7. A preliminary measurement of the pseudorapidity dependence of inclusive jet production (|η| <= 1.5) is also discussed. The results are in good agreement with predictions from next-to-leading order (NLO) quantum chromodynamics (QCD). D has also determined the ratio of jet cross sections at s=630 GeV and s=1800 GeV (|η| <= 0.5). This preliminary measurement differs from NLO QCD predictions.
